Business Development Executive (Software Sales/ IT Sales) Job Description Template
As a Business Development Executive specializing in Software Sales/IT Sales, you will be responsible for identifying new business opportunities, building client relationships, and driving revenue growth through strategic sales initiatives. This role requires a blend of sales expertise and technical knowledge to effectively communicate solution value propositions.
Responsibilities
- Develop and implement sales strategies to achieve sales targets.
- Identify and pursue new business opportunities and leads.
- Build and maintain strong client relationships.
- Present and demonstrate software solutions to potential clients.
- Coordinate with internal teams to ensure client needs are met.
- Prepare and present sales reports and forecasts.
- Negotiate contracts and agreements with clients.
- Attend industry events and conferences to network and promote solutions.
Qualifications
- Bachelor's degree in Business, IT, or a related field.
- Proven experience in software sales or IT sales.
- Strong understanding of software and IT industry trends.
- Excellent communication and presentation skills.
- Ability to build and maintain client relationships.
- Results-driven with a track record of achieving sales targets.
Skills
- Salesforce
- CRM software
- Microsoft Office
- Negotiation
- Networking
- Lead generation
- Technical knowledge in software and IT solutions
- Market analysis

A Business Development Executive in Software Sales is responsible for identifying new business opportunities and building relationships with clients. They focus on understanding market demands, generating leads, and converting them into potential clients. Their role includes negotiating contracts, conducting presentations, and collaborating with marketing teams to enhance product visibility. By understanding client needs and leveraging software solutions, they aim to foster customer relationships and drive sales growth.
To become a Business Development Executive in IT Sales, a candidate typically needs a bachelor's degree in business administration, marketing, or a related field. Experience in sales, particularly within the IT sector, is crucial. Candidates can enhance their qualifications through certifications in sales strategies or IT products. Networking and building connections in the technology sector, along with strong communication and negotiation skills, are also pivotal for success in this role.
